Over 55’s – Originals Get Off To Great Start
On a cold afternoon at Winscombe The Originals scored a very good win over last years league winners – Victoria Saxons .
They won on 5 rinks to 1 and by 109 shots (18 points) to 81 shots (2 points).

Pioneers Meet Tough First Match Opposition
The Pioneers played their first game away at Clarence and immediately lost 10 shots and two points as they conceded a rink. Clarence now only have one team and this was the ‘Blues’ team relegated from Division One last year.
They were just too good for the newly formed Pioneers team .
Opening Day Saturday 13th April 2024
The President’s wife Lorna Whatling opened the 2024 Season by sending down the first wood.
Members also had a spider raising £70 for the Club’s Charity – SW Children’s Hospice.
The match betwen the President and The Captains finished with an outstanding win for the President by 23 shots
A WIN FOR WINSCOMBE AT TORQUAY
A party of 36 bowlers had a successful weekend in Torquay.
They played against Puriton who had put up a trophy for the match and Winscombe won a narrow victory over two days.
A collection by the Winscombe team raised £100 which was donated to the Club’s charity, South West Children’s Hospice.
